The Chateau de Beaucastel Chateauneuf-du-Pape Roussanne V.V. 2016 is a rare and opulent white wine from the Rhône Valley, crafted from old-vine Roussanne. This 2016 vintage displays a deep golden hue and a complex nose of honeyed apricot, white flowers, roasted almonds, and hints of truffle and spice. On the palate, it is rich and full-bodied, with a creamy texture balanced by vibrant acidity, offering flavors of ripe stone fruit, beeswax, and subtle oak. The finish is long and nuanced, with a touch of minerality and warmth. Biodynamically produced, this wine reflects Beaucastel’s commitment to terroir and sustainability. Perfect with lobster, roasted poultry, or aged cheeses, it offers a luxurious dining experience. With nearly a decade of aging, it is drinking beautifully now but can evolve further over the next 10-15 years, making it a collector’s gem.
